Put a wide buffer of terrain between yourself and any wind-loaded slope 35 degrees and steeper. You could trigger avalanches from far away and from overhead terrain. The most dangerous areas will be above 5,000ft where the wind deposited snow and formed stiff slabs.
Weak faceted snow and surface hoar are resting on a crust, about 1.5-2 feet below the surface. Strong westerly and swirling winds stressed these weak layers as slabs formed on lee aspects, even well below ridgelines. At low elevations, these avalanches may act more like your average wind slab, but you may be able to trigger them longer than normal.

A couple of large, natural avalanches on a leeward slope. Note blowing snow and crowns well below the ridgeline. This likely ran on a weak layer above the 2/7 crust, ~2 feet below the surface. Cutthroat Lake. ESE, 7,000ft
